Type
ORACLE
Validation date
2025-06-28 06:29: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(40 B)

{
  "uco": {
    "eur": 1.6695e-4,
    "usd": 1.957e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000158B86A5427BAA4F5134237039DCE96804BB39B2DEA4988F39667E69378FB0447

Previous signature

B4DA10053F5C85CF89D2D6622FF389AB9B26823D800F317A7E1DCAC9ABE8C7A2E56BDAE7E527F7B013AD89B94A0623610944F70EA7E4C67A256B91870F573A05

Origin signature

30440220635BB1967AFDD02BB92885A760F1B1222304019A0266AAAD6374259F9AE17566022078C7638C16196C8A313B49EE0E5DCD67944AA3B87A86A7713524783497E114F2

Proof of work

0102048BC5F8B807FFE270273429CB077E09621A811662293E15474D6CBDF002342A835C9F9AD5918CB7D73BB8478A0239AA2367B8F2DD9C21E02C7E570DE17C8A688C

Proof of integrity

00AD56A1F887F3F00AE821400CD294FE5822A6E8C019E022E7C407C38F65171599

Coordinator signature

222045EF4023B3C07E227048C848E4A32816B1DBA0FC917EAACE5D309551AA79DA4A04F68CF1F68059DD02C5B967B1476960491EBB1D89DBC25B6D57740FE200

Validator #1 public key

0001C1C01D374F5BC9870B0C7731398E370A8EF2401053E869209DEDAE7A34E3DED3

Validator #1 signature

F0DE1DE5DEC1D5AC87D11406E139B96EA399FB8301E68A4A94A2FCB1EE7278094303F7E928344E0BBC5DA6858CC95727303BB7B7C28DA7E9A28DB55E3FACF400

Validator #2 public key

00019AD94822B40BF5D4B6874848D7BAB37D351DAB7CFEE31B5A44D58A5961DAB123

Validator #2 signature

2B527556B847AD04F96832041A286A1DCF8D35E87FA33FF80EDC9309DB40604A7DE452CC3D4F2F5EE4E279E75C4A740E68448E98B3024B8EF7552DB05038A405